UVA rays will penetrate through even clouds and windows. But now that the weather is warming up – and for many of us lockdown regulations are slowly easing – we’ll be spending more time outside and it is vital you protect your skin from those damaging UV rays. BEST FOR DAILY USE Heliocare 360 Gel Oil-Free SPF 50 This Heliocare SPF will protect you against the spectrum of daily environmental challenges our skin faces including UVA and UVB rays as well as visible light and Infrared‐A radiation. An oil-free sunscreen that leaves no residue it is great for all skin types but particularly suited to those with sensitive, acne-prone or oily skin. Exuviance Sheer Daily Protector SPF 50 An ultra-fine transparent mineral sunscreen, this SPF will protect your skin from UV rays and daily environmental aggressors as well and help smooth imperfections and even natural skin tone with it’s universal tint. BEST FOR CITY LIVING Dermalogica Invisible Physical Defense Sunscreen SPF 30 Dermalogica's sheer, lightweight physical sunscreen features non-nano zinc oxide that protects against blue light, UV rays, and pollution. Great for all skin types including those with sensitive skin, this SPF is also vegan and cruelty-free. Clinique Super City Block SPF 40 This daily SPF from Clinique is fragrance-free and oil-free and will protect you against the sun as well as grime, smoke, and general pollution. BEST FOR OILY SKIN Glossier Invisible Shield Glossier’s SPF comes in the form of a very lightweight, transparent gel consistency which makes it ideal for those with oily for darker skin tones, as well as for use under make-up. BEST FOR SPRAYING Kate Somerville UncompliKated SPF 50 Sprays are great for topping up your SPF, particularly over make-up, throughout the day and Kate Somerville’s is one of the best. Not only will it protect you from harmful rays, it will set your make-up, reducing shine while hydrating the skin. BEST FOR VEGANS Body Shop Skin Defence Multi-Protection Lotion SPF 50+ PA++++ Vegan and cruelty-free, this Body Shop SPF will protect you against UVA and UVB rays as well as indoor and outdoor pollution. A chemical sunscreen it absorbs and reflects the UV rays and will leave no sticky residue. Medik8 Physical Sunscreen This Meik8 SPF is a physical sunscreen that protects against UVA and UVB rays. Fast-absorbing it is light enough for everyday use and will help shield you against environmental aggressors. Plus it’s vegan. BEST FOR SENSITIVE SKIN Zelens Daily Defence - Sunscreen Broad Spectrum SPF 30 This Zelens sunscreen is the result of years of intensive research by brand founder Dr Marko Lens, a specialist in the fields of skin ageing and skin cancer. It’s lightweight formula makes it perfect for daily wear and easy to wear under make-up. BEST ON A BUDGET La Roche-Posay Anthelios Ultra-Light Invisible Fluid in Factor 50 An all-time great plus extremely affordable, La Roche-Posay’s SPF 50 is lightweight, sweat-proof, and sand-proof offering high protection at a great price. BEST SPLURGE Skinceuticals Ultra Facial Defense Offering high protection as well as hydration, this Skinceuticals SPF absorbs quickly leaving no residue and works great underneath make-up. A good option for those with oilier skin as it has a slightly mattifying finish. BEST FOR DARKER SKIN TONES Ecooking Sunscreen SPF30 This milky-textured SPF from Danish brand Ecooking is fast-absorbing and formulated with organic ingredients and natural oils, as well as chemical UVA and UVB filters, to protect the skin. It’s also vegan! Unsun Mineral Tinted Face Sunscreen This mineral tinted sunscreen has been formulated to cover a range of skin tones without leaving a ghostly residue behind. Not sticky or oily, it will protect you from the sun while keeping your skin hydrated. Ultrasun Face SPF50+ Anti-Pigmentation This SPF from Ultrasun will protect your skin while repairing and protecting skin pigmentation. Suitable for sensitive skin, it has a matte finish and won’t leave any white residue. BEST FOR THE SMELL Sol de Janeiro My Sol Stick SPF50 This SPF stick from Sol Janeiro is perfect for bringing extra protection to those delicate spots like ears, lips and nose, as well as tattoos. Easy to throw in your bag, it also smells delicious and will transport you to the beaches of Brazil… metaphorically, that is. BEST FOR THE BEACH Biotherm Aqua Gelée Solaire Keep your body and face protected and hydrated with Biotherm’s SPF sun gel. The weightless formula won’t leave any white marks and will feel fresh on your skin. Avène Very High Protection Cleanance SPF 50+ Avène’s high protection SPF is non-greasy and non-sticky and comes in a range of options from creams to sprays. If you have oily, blemish prone skin the Cleanance SPF is a great option while the lotion for children is specifically formulated for this more sensitive skin. Vichy Ideal Soleil Hydrating Sun Protection Water SPF 30 Vichy’s sunscreen range offers everything from lightweight sprays to hydrating gels, all with high protection to keep you safe from the sun.
